Drive shaft bearing 200

I pulled the seal of the center driveshaft bearing last nite after noticing a little noise. I was amazed to find that the bearing was bone dry and starting to rust. Repacked it with a high quailty wheel bearing grease. What's the opinion on doing this vs just changing the bearing? Changing the bearing would require removing the driveshaft plus pressing on and off the bearing. This was easier. Should repacking the center driveshaft center bearing be part of normal maintaince?

I will eventually replace it as the rubber mount is starting to deteriorate.
